Dealerships

Modern vehicles are equipped with car key fobs, that offer security and convenience for drivers. They can be used to lock or unlock a car, trigger the alarm system for security and even start the car if the right key to turn on the ignition is used. If the devices are damaged or lost, they must be replaced or reprogrammed to ensure that they function properly. The cost of reprogramming devices can be very high, especially when the procedure is carried out by dealers. Knowing the cost can help you decide if you should go to an auto locksmith or an auto dealer to get this service.

The kind of key you have will have a major impact on the price to reprogram your device. There are many different kinds of key fobs, ranging from the basic keys to more sophisticated transponder-based models. Each model has its own unique features and programming needs which can impact the total cost. Certain keys may require special programming that is not available to the public. This will require the assistance of a dealer.

Many people assume that they can save money by changing the key fob's programming themselves, and in some cases this is true. Depending on the specific model, some fobs can be programmed by following the instructions found in the owner's manual or online without having to visit an authorized dealer. However for more advanced fobs that have been integrated into the vehicle's key or require a specific FOBIK chip it is not always feasible.

Some large auto parts retailers such as AutoZone and others, offer replacement remotes that come with instructions on how to program them. However, this isn't the case for all vehicles, as they need to be connected to the computer of the vehicle using specialized equipment to ensure that the device is working correctly. This is a risky task, as any wrong steps could corrupt the data stored on the key fob. It is recommended to leave the job to a professional.

Auto Locksmiths

Most modern cars are equipped with key fob remotes that unlock and lock the doors as well as arm or dearm an alarm system and even start the car's engine. They are convenient, but they can also cause issues. If the key fob of a car is damaged or has lost its battery, replacing it is costly. The process of replacing a device can be difficult and requires a specialist to program it correctly. Fortunately, auto locksmiths are available to provide car key fob programming near me for a fraction of the cost of the dealer.

A professional locksmith who offers the replacement of a car key fob service might have specialized equipment capable of working with all kinds of vehicles. Certain locksmiths are also able to reprogram a previously used key fob or keyless entry remote to another vehicle. It's not always feasible, and it depends on your vehicle's year, model, and make.

Contacting a locksmith prior to visiting a dealership to replace your car key fob is always advisable. Locksmiths typically provide superior service than dealerships and cost less. A professional locksmith has the tools and knowledge necessary to install the key fob and program it into your vehicle. They also provide a guarantee on their work.

Certain manufacturers restrict dealerships from selling and programming aftermarket key fobs. The aftermarket key fobs have an entirely different encryption method than the original keyfob from the manufacturer, which could cause problems with your car's security system. Some dealers told us they would program aftermarket key fobs if the owner understood the risks.

A professional locksmith uses a special tool called a transponder that can be programmed to create the new key fob for your vehicle. This tool can read the unique serial numbers as well as other details from your car's fob. Then it will match the information to the correct key code on your car's computer system.

Hacking can happen to key fobs, irrespective of whether your car is new or older. Criminals employ specialized devices which amplify signals to trick your car and its key fob into thinking they're closer together than they actually are. This could cause the key fob to open or turn on your engine, which could result in theft. You can buy gadgets such as faraday bags that block these signals and keep them from functioning.
